The Eleventh National Black Writers Conference hosts a post-Conference fund-raiser for the Center for Black Literature with authors Tavis Smiley and Cornel West.

MEET AUTHORS

TAVIS SMILEY + CORNEL WEST

Smiley+West take on the “P” word–poverty. During this compelling lecture and book signing they challenge all Americans to re-examine their assumptions about poverty in America—what it really is and how to eradicate it.
